On any given day, 2.5 billion people globally use Unilever products to feel good, look good and get more out of life. Many of our brands are well-known, household staples and old-time favourites including Dove, Rexona, Lynx, Vaseline, OMO/Persil, Surf, TRESemmé, Continental, Ben & Jerry’s and Streets.
We have a long tradition of being a progressive, responsible business. It goes back to the days of our founder William Lever, who launched the world’s first purposeful brand, Sunlight Soap more than 100 years ago, and it’s at the heart of how we run our company today.In 2022 Unilever Australia & New Zealand became a Certified B Corporation™ (B Corp), joining a growing network of organisations committed to galvanising a stronger, more inclusive, equitable and regenerative economy for all.

Within the Country Leadership team, the Chief Financial Officer, Australia & New Zealand is expected both to perform a role which covers their full Finance remit, and to be a voice of overall rational, economic and ethical challenge within the LT, playing a leading role in setting a culture of compliance, governance awareness and business acumen among the members of the country LT.
This role has end responsibility for top and bottom-line delivery for the local operating companies in Australia & New Zealand, with full P&L, Balance Sheet and Cash ownership. The role will focus on execution of the business strategy in the market and drive both Value Creation and Transformation.
